🧱 Key Pricing Components
- ✓ - Diagnosis fee: Covers initial inspection to pinpoint issues like spring tension or motor failure.
- ✓ - Parts costs: Springs, cables, rollers, or openers—varies by size, brand, and quality.
- ✓ - Labor: Hourly or flat rate based on repair time and tech expertise.
- ✓ - Travel/Call-out: May apply for Meridian outskirts or after-hours.
- ✓ - Upgrades: Insulation, smart openers add to the total.

Pricing Red Flags
Warning Sign
- Too-low quotes: Often means cheap parts or unlicensed work—risky long-term.
Warning Sign
- No written estimate or hidden fees popping up later.
Warning Sign
- Pressure tactics: 'Act now or pay more'—walk away.
Warning Sign
- Vague answers on parts brands or warranties.

💬 What are the most common garage door repairs in Meridian?
Broken torsion springs top the list, followed by opener motor failures and worn rollers. Weather in Idaho accelerates wear on cables and tracks.
💬 How does door size affect repair costs?
Larger or heavier doors (common in Meridian garages) need stronger parts and more labor time, pushing costs up.
💬 Is a service call fee separate from repairs?
Often yes—a diagnostic fee applies upfront, credited toward repairs if you proceed. Shop pros who waive it for booked jobs.
💬 When should I replace vs. repair my garage door?
If over 15-20 years old or major damage, replacement saves money long-term. Get quotes for both to compare.
💬 Do garage door repairs require permits in Meridian?
Minor repairs usually don't, but full replacements or structural changes in Ada County might. Check with local building dept.
💬 How can I avoid frequent garage door repair costs?
Lube moving parts yearly, test safety sensors, and park cars away in winter. Pro tune-ups every 1-2 years pay off.
